Note: The job is a remote job and is open to candidates in USA. Pac-12 Enterprises is overseeing the planning and support of remote technical production facilities for sports events. The Remote Technology & Asset Manager will manage equipment logistics, serve as a technical consultant, and ensure all technical needs are met for live broadcasts. Responsibilities • Manage, track, and maintain all network equipment inventory in the studio and across Pac-12 campuses • Troubleshoot equipment and technical issues with Unit Managers and Campus Liaisons; coordinate repairs, replacements, and resource allocation • Oversee all technical aspects of Pac-12 Enterprises' remote broadcasts • Serve as a technical consultant to Pac-12 universities on venue upgrades, connectivity, temporary TV compounds, camera positions, and other elements impacting live sports coverage • Track equipment and materials budgets for the Remote Operations department • Oversee shipping and logistics for all equipment used in remote productions at universities and championship venues • Coordinate and schedule training programs for crew members and university students to improve broadcast quality • Communicate daily with vendors and internal partners, including Production Managers, on-site management, Remote Producers/Directors, and Engineering, to ensure technical needs are met • Collaborate with campus Asset Managers to maintain or replace inventory • Review show reports and respond to technical issues requiring follow-up • Support traveling production teams on all technical aspects of major events, including football, basketball, and championships • Serve as Technical Manager for football, basketball, championship events, and other productions requiring elevated support • Perform additional duties as assigned Skills • Minimum 5 years of experience in remote technical operations, preferably in live sports • Experience coordinating facilities and equipment with Production Managers, Engineering staff, and Crewers • Bachelor's degree or equivalent work experience • Strong understanding of live sports production technologies (TX facilities, remote units, audio, video, graphics, etc.) • Excellent verbal, written, analytical, organizational, and interpersonal skills • Strong judgment and ability to work effectively with all levels of staff and external partners • 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ously under tight deadlines • Ability to work flexible hours, including nights, weekends, and during peak seasons; travel required • Proficiency in Google Workspace and Microsoft Office (especially Excel) • Experience working in culturally diverse environments and supporting a wide range of stakeholders • Passionate about sports • Sports production budget management experience preferred Company Overview • Pac-12 Enterprises is the broadcast production arm of the Pac-12 Conference that features award-winning production services via its state-of-the-art facility.
